The History of Basketball
Basketball was invented in 1891 by Dr. James Naismith, a Canadian physical education instructor who wanted to create an indoor sport that kept his students active during winter. Using a soccer ball and two peach baskets as goals, he established the first version of the game, one that quickly spread across the United States and later, the world.
By 1936, basketball had become an Olympic sport, symbolizing teamwork, skill, and innovation. Over time, professional leagues emerged, with the NBA (National Basketball Association) becoming the sport’s highest level of competition and a global cultural icon.
Today, basketball is played by hundreds of millions worldwide from amateur enthusiasts to international superstars. It’s a sport that transcends borders, uniting fans under the universal language of the game.
The Rules of Basketball
1. The Objective
Basketball is played between two teams of five players each. The main goal is simple: score more points than the opponent by shooting the ball through the opposing team’s hoop, which stands 10 feet (3.05 meters) above the court.
2. The Basics
Duration: Professional games consist of four quarters (12 minutes each in the NBA, 10 in international play).
Scoring:
2 points for a field goal inside the arc
3 points for shots beyond the three-point line
1 point for a successful free throw
Dribbling & Passing: Players must dribble while moving and can pass to teammates to advance the ball.
Defense: Teams prevent scoring by blocking shots, stealing the ball, or forcing turnovers.
3. Fouls and Violations
Contact beyond legal limits results in personal fouls. After a set number of team fouls, opponents earn free throws. Violations like traveling, double-dribbling, or shot clock infractions result in turnovers.
4. Winning the Game
At the end of the fourth quarter, the team with the most points wins. If tied, the game proceeds to overtime for an extra period to determine the victor.
Major Basketball Leagues and Events
The most prestigious basketball organization is the NBA, featuring 30 teams from North America. Other major leagues include the EuroLeague, Liga ACB, and CBA (China Basketball Association).

Basketball Betting Explained
1. Moneyline Bets
The simplest type of wager you pick which team will win. The odds are based on each team’s strength and recent performance.
2. Point Spread Bets
Here, bookmakers set a margin that balances both teams. For example, if the Lakers are -6.5 favorites, they must win by at least 7 points for your bet to succeed.
3. Over/Under (Totals)
Instead of betting on who wins, you predict whether the combined final score will be over or under a given number.
4. Prop Bets (Proposition Bets)
These bets focus on specific game events such as a player’s total points, rebounds, or whether the game goes into overtime.
